#520ad8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#520ad8 is composed of 32.2% red, 3.9% green and 84.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62% cyan, 95.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 15.3% black. It has a hue angle of 261 degrees, a saturation of 91.2% and a lightness of 44.3%. #520ad8 color hex could be obtained by blending #a414ff with #0000b1. Closest websafe color is: #6600cc.

#520ad8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#520ad8 has RGB values of R:82, G:10, B:216 and CMYK values of C:0.62, M:0.95, Y:0,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 5376728.
